23 new cases, coronavirus patient count in Delhi reaches 120 Last Updated : 31 Mar 2020 10:18:22 PM IST Nizamuddin Markaz Crossing the 100-mark, the total cases of coronavirus patients in Delhi reached 120 on Tuesday, with 23 new cases reported in the last 24 hours.
According to the Delhi Health Department, among the 23 new cases, eight had foreign travel history, seven had contact history and eight were under investigation.A total of 24 people were tested positive from the Nizamuddin Markaz Masjid so far. From the Markaz, while 441 were taken to hospitals, 1,447 were taken for quarantine.In the city, six people have been discharged and two deaths have been reported so far.Over 42,000 people were under home quarantine in the city with close to 24,000 yet to complete their 14-day period. The remaining have completed their 14-day quarantine.Of the 120 positive cases, 49 have foreign travel history while 29 have contact history and 18 were under investigation.The Health Department also said that 266 reports are pending.
